public ActionResult Add(Msg_EmailTemplete model)
        {
            Result <int>     result = new Result <int>();
            ResultView <int> view   = new ResultView <int>();

            model.TemplateCon = model.TemplateCon.FilterHtml();
            if (string.IsNullOrEmpty(model.TitleCon))
            {
                view.Flag    = false;
                view.Message = "模板标题内容不能为空";
                return(Json(view));
            }
            if (Request.Form["IsEnable"] == EnumState.Enable.ToString())
            {
                model.IsEnable = true;
            }
            else
            {
                model.IsEnable = false;
            }
            if (Request.Form["IsConfirm"] == EnumState.Confirmed.ToString())
            {
                model.IsConfirm = true;
            }
            else
            {
                model.IsConfirm = false;
            }
            using (MessageClientProxy proxy = new MessageClientProxy(ProxyEx(Request)))
            {
                result = proxy.AddEmailTemplete(model);
                view   = result.ToResultView();
            }
            return(Json(view));
        }
Ejemplo n.º 2
0
        ///<summary>
        ///修改:邮件模板
        ///</summary>
        public Result <int> UpdateEmailTemplete(Msg_EmailTemplete model)
        {
            Result <int> result = new Result <int>();

            try
            {
                var rows = DataOperateMsg <Msg_EmailTemplete> .Get().Update(model);

                result.Data = rows;
                result.Flag = EResultFlag.Success;
                WriteLog(AdminModule.EmailTemplete.GetText(), SystemRight.Add.GetText(), "修改邮件模板: " + model.Id);
            }
            catch (Exception ex)
            {
                result.Data      = -1;
                result.Flag      = EResultFlag.Failure;
                result.Exception = new ExceptionEx(ex, "UpdateEmailTemplete");
            }
            return(result);
        }
Ejemplo n.º 3
0
 ///<summary>
 ///修改:邮件模板
 ///</summary>
 public Result <int> UpdateEmailTemplete(Msg_EmailTemplete model)
 {
     return(base.Channel.UpdateEmailTemplete(model));
 }
Ejemplo n.º 4
0
 ///<summary>
 ///添加:邮件模板
 ///</summary>
 public Result <int> AddEmailTemplete(Msg_EmailTemplete model)
 {
     return(base.Channel.AddEmailTemplete(model));
 }